Ntlm hash crack linux

Basically, this means that every time a user authenticates with ntlm, they expose their password to offline cracking. Then, ntlm was introduced and supports password length greater than 14. For example, if i have a hash, it can tell me if it is a linux or windows hash. Automatically detects the hash you are looking for and find most of the time the password.

Kali how to crack passwords using hashcat the visual guide. Windows 10 passwords stored as ntlm hashes can be dumped and exfiltrated to an. Need help decrypting an ntlm hash null byte wonderhowto. The speeds can very easily be forced and cracked to reveal passwords in plain text using a combination of tools, including mimikatz, procdump, john the ripper and hashcat. Oct 15, 2017 in a windows network, nt lan manager ntlm is a suite of microsoft security protocols. It is a tool that is used to identify types of hashes, meaning what they are being used for. Online password hash crack md5 ntlm wordpress joomla. Based on my benchmarking, krb5tgs cracking is 28 times slower than ntlm. Ntlm is often used to encrypt windows users passwords. Jan 21, 2019 ntlm hashes are old and shouldnt be used, but i wanted to include something windows related. Online password hash crack md5 ntlm wordpress joomla wpa.

Use and spacetime tradeoff attack like rainbow attack 1. How are passwords stored in linux understanding hashing with shadow utils submitted by sarath pillai on wed, 042420 16. How are passwords stored in linux understanding hashing. Effectively, this means that to retrieve the ntlm hash given a netntlmv1 challenge and response, an adversary must crack two 56bit des keys, which is exponentially easier than cracking a single 128bit key. How to crack passwords with john the ripper linux, zip, rar. You should usually use an amount equal to the amount of processor cores available on your computer. Kali linux is an advanced penetration testing and security auditing linux distribution. How to dump ntlm hashes and crack windows password zero byte.

Here we are piping a password to md5sum so a hash is. Hashclipper the fastest online ntlm hash cracker addaxsoft. Online hash crack is an online service that attempts to recover your lost passwords. It is also possible to go from known case insensitive passwords cracked from netlm hashes to crack the case from the netntlm hashes nearly instantly, but this was not required in this case we got to the same 14 hashes cracked quickly with a direct attack on. In this tutorial we will show you how to create a list of md5 password hashes and crack them using hashcat. Using john the ripper with lm hashes secstudent medium. The hashes can be very easily bruteforced and cracked to reveal the. The same ntlm hash only took three minutes to crack with an old intel i7 but was estimated to take fifteen minutes to complete the key area.

These tables store a mapping between the hash of a password, and the correct password for that hash. The actual password hash is stored in etcshadow and this file is accessible on with root access to the. Nt lan manager ntlm authentication protocol specification. As i mentioned in a previous blog post about ntlm, one of the major risks with ntlm is the fact that it enables offline password cracking. The concept is the same as ntlmv1, only different algorithm and responses sent to the server.

Otherwise, you can use the username switch like radix said. We just launched online number tools a collection of browserbased numbercrunching utilities. Hashcat, an opensource password recovery tool, can now crack an eightcharacter windows ntlm password hash in less than 2. Now that we understand the hashcat basics, where the hashes are situated, and the sort of encryption, were prepared to start the hashes cracking. The next step is to start feeding cme some username and password hash combinations so that it can work its magic and do the dirty work for us. This website did not crack hashes in realtime it just collect data on cracked hashes and shows to us. Hashcat claims to be the fastest and most advanced password cracking software available. Md5, ntlm, wordpress, wifi wpa handshakes office encrypted files word, excel, apple itunes backup zip rar 7zip archive pdf documents. It uses cpu power and is only available for windows. The usage for a username and hash combination is shown below. Generate rainbow tables and crack hashes in kali linux step. Identifying and cracking hashes infosec adventures medium. Passingthehash to ntlm authenticated web applications. While most of the original pthsuite tools made their way into kali linux in 2015, the notable exception which i alluded to earlier was pthfirefox, which, as the name suggests, patched the ntlm authentication code in firefox to allow passthehash.

Cracking ntlmv2 responses captured using responder zone. The goal is too extract lm andor ntlm hashes from the system, either live or dead. Jul 11, 2018 while most of the original pthsuite tools made their way into kali linux in 2015, the notable exception which i alluded to earlier was pthfirefox, which, as the name suggests, patched the ntlm authentication code in firefox to allow passthehash. This post is not a tutorial on how to use mimikatz, it lists the commands that i recently had to use during an assignment in an old windows 7 environment. Creating a list of md5 hashes to crack to create a list of md5 hashes, we can use of md5sum command. All guides show the attacker inputting the log file into hashcat or johntheripper and the hash being cracked, but when i do it i get. Apr 03, 2014 ntlm is the hash mechanism used in windows. To create a list of md5 hashes, we can use of md5sum command. Mimikatz allows users to view and save authentication credentials like kerberos tickets and windows credentials. Lets placed the hashes in a distinct file for the first time, well call hash. Windows 10 passwords stored as ntlm hashes or more specifically nt hashes can be dumped and filtered out to an attackers system in seconds.

Decrypt md5, sha1, mysql, ntlm, sha256, sha512 hashes. Its usually what a hacker want to retrieve as soon as heshe gets into the system. Comparing drupal 7 and linux hashes i was able to test drupal 7 and linux hashes with john the ripper and the list of 500 passwords. Hash length should be 65 bytes can be used to obtain the correct case for the password. John the ripper is a password cracker tool, which try to detect weak passwords. First of all, you can look beyond just dictionary and bruteforce.

Released as a free and open source software, hashcat supports algorithm like md4, md5, microsoft lm hashes. Feb 14, 2019 hashcat, an open source password recovery tool, can now crack an eightcharacter windows ntlm password hash in less time than it will take to watch avengers. This option we think are inappropriate because ntlm hash calculation is very fast in modern computers. How to extract password hashes hacking passwords hacking. Current password cracking benchmarks show that the minimum eight character password, no matter how complex, can be cracked in less than 2. Hashcat supports multiple versions of the krb5tgs hash which can easily be identified by the number between the dollar signs in the hash itself. If the hash is present in the database, the password can be. Generate rainbow tables and crack hashes in kali linux. Cain and abel can crack ntlm hashes with a dictonary attack, bruteforce attack, cryptanalysis attack and rainbow tables. Getting started cracking password hashes with john the ripper. Lets see how hashcat can be used to crack these responses to obtain the user password. Determine the file type of the hash and hive files, where the hash file is ascii and the hive file is compressed binary.

Some time ago came insidepro hash finder search engine mass, free and online hashes where you can find up to 25,000 hashes in a batch. It comes with a graphical user interface and runs on multiple platforms. Most efficient way to crack a ntlm hash information security stack. This expands into 19 different hashdumps including des, md5, and ntlm type encryption.

How to identify and crack hashes null byte wonderhowto. On the ophcrack program i clicked load single hash, pasted in the hash, clicked ok, and then clicked crack to start the process. No hashes loaded it seems both programs are unable to recognize the hash. Oct 01, 2019 now once you have the hashes you can use john the ripper or hash suite to crack the passwords.

It is a very efficient implementation of rainbow tables done by the inventors of the method. Each of the 19 files contains thousands of password hashes. On vista, 7, 8 and 10 lm hash is supported for backward compatibility but is disabled by default. Crackstation is the most effective hash cracking service. This website allows you to decrypt, if youre lucky, your ntlm hashes, and give you the corresponding plaintext.

If you go through your hashes in hashdump format and you. This should be a great data set to test our cracking capabilities on. Windows passwords are stored as md5 hashes, that can be cracked using. A brute force hash cracker generate all possible plaintexts and compute the corresponding hashes on the fly, then compare the hashes with the hash to be cracked. Sep 30, 2019 in linux, the passwords are stored in the shadow file. Aug 19, 2014 in this topic i am going to show you, how to use the unshadow command along with john to crack the password of users on a linux system. How to check sha1, sha256 and sha512 hashes on linux. Its the new version of lm, which was the old encryption system used for windows passwords.

Crackmapexec the greatest tool youve never heard of. This video shows a bit of how is to hack a windows password protected. Lets assume you have successfully extracted some ntlm hashes with cain and abel. Load all hash and iterate possible message calculating the hash only once time. Sites offering large downloads, say a linux distribution like fedora, will also publish a list of the hashes for the files.

If youre using kali linux, this tool is already installed. In below case we are using kali linux os to mount the windows partition over it. There are some grate hash cracking tool comes preinstalled with kali linux. Configure linux to use ntlm authentication proxy isa server.

Make sure that the passphrase is less than 16 characters long including spaces if present. Since this linux tooling was unavailable to me, i turned my attention to investigating. This example will use kali linux on a local network for simplicity. We will perform a dictionary attack using the rockyou wordlist on a kali linux box. The hash values are indexed so that it is possible to quickly search the database for a given hash. Cracking ntlm hashes can also help normal users or administrators to retrieve a password without having to reset it. Cracking windows password hashes with metasploit and john. An attacker can take advantage of this in two main ways. In a windows network, nt lan manager ntlm is a suite of microsoft security protocols. A kali linux machine, real or virtual a windows 7 machine, real or virtual creating a windows test user on your windows 7 machine, click start.

Cracking hashes offline and online kali linux kali. If you have been using linux for a while, you will know it. I will be using dictionary based cracking for this exercise on a windows system. Jul 28, 2016 in this tutorial we will show you how to create a list of md5 password hashes and crack them using hashcat. What i mostly use to crack ntlm and ntlmv2 hashes is cain and abel. Now use john the ripper to crack the ntlmv2 hash by executing given below command. Verify hashes hash list manager leaks leaderboard queue paid hashes escrow. Configure linux to use ntlm authentication proxy isa.

Lesson 2 using kali, bkhive, samdump2, and john to crack the sam database. Cracking local windows passwords with mimikatz, lsa dump and. Ophcrack is a free windows password cracker based on rainbow tables. Windows nt hash cracking using kali linux live youtube. Md5 cracker sha1 cracker mysql5 cracker ntlm cracker sha256 cracker sha512 cracker email cracker.

Cracking hashes with rainbow tables and ophcrack danscourses. Just paste your text in the form below, press calculate ntlm button, and you get the ntlm password. Getting started cracking password hashes with john the. But with john the ripper you can easily crack the password and get access to the linux password. Press button, get microsofts nt lan manager password. Let assume a running meterpreter session, by gaining system privileges then issuing hashdump we can obtain a copy of all password hashes on the system. The output of metasploits hashdump can be fed directly to john to crack with format nt or nt2. Nt new technology lan manager ntlm is a suite of microsoft security protocols that provides authentication, integrity, and confidentiality to users. We will learn about some cool websites to decrypt crack hashes in online but websites and online services may not available everywhere, and assume those websites cant crack our hash in plain text. Ntlm hash example, b4b9b02e6f09a9bd760f388b67351e2b. Hello, i have a hash i need to decrypt but my wordlist isnt big enough and brute force with my pc would take years. Cracking linux and windows password hashes with hashcat. I was able to test drupal 7 and linux hashes with john the ripper and the list of. Rainbowcrack uses timememory tradeoff algorithm to crack hashes.

Hacking windows nthash to gain access on windows machine. It took a few minutes but ophcrack was able to crack the password, from the hash, with the xp small free table installed and loaded into ophcrack. Cracking windows password hashes with hashcat 15 pts. If this fails, i suggest pulling it from github and installing it that way. Windows use ntlm hashing algorithm, linux use md5, sha256 or sha512, blowfish etc. The lm hash is the old style hash used in microsoft os before nt 3. It is also possible to go from known case insensitive passwords cracked from netlm hashes to crack the case from the netntlm hashes nearly instantly, but this was not required in this case we got to the same 14 hashes cracked quickly with a direct attack on netntlm as well. Hashcat, an open source password recovery tool, can now crack an eightcharacter windows ntlm password hash in less time than it will take to watch avengers.

Configure linux to use ntlm authentication proxy isa server using cntlm about cntlm proxy. Add a dictionary wordlist that cain can use to crack the password hash for the selected user account rightclick in the top dictionary attack window, where it says file and position, and select add to list. To make sure theyve been copied, lets check by typing. Crackstation online password hash cracking md5, sha1.

Due to abuse, the cracker has been closed to the public. The above screen shows that it can be a md5 hash and it seems a domain cached credential. It was the default for network authentication in the windows nt 4. Crackstation uses massive precomputed lookup tables to crack password hashes. The ntlmv2 is the latest version and uses the nt md4 based oneway function. Offsec students will find the priority code in their control panel. This module must be run as root and will bind to udp7 on all interfaces. Generate ntlm hash ntlm password online browserling web. The mysql5 hashing algorithm implements a double binary sha1 hashing algorithm on a users password. You can use a free os and honor our noble idea, but you cant hide. Crack and reset the system password locally using kali linux.

If you want to crack the password using an android device then you can also use hash suite droid. Crackstation online password hash cracking md5, sha1, linux. Kali first things to do after installing kali debian linux the visual guide. How to dump ntlm hashes and crack windows password zero.

To crack the linux password with john the ripper type the. List management list matching translator downloads id hash type generate hashes. In the previous post, a raspberry pi zero was modified to capture hashes or rather ntlmv2 responses from the client. Ntlm hashes are old and shouldnt be used, but i wanted to include something windows related. In linux, the passwords are stored in the shadow file. All you need to do is check the hash of the file you have against the published hash and if they are the same, then the file has been downloaded correctly. To do this, you are going to want to use the following commands. This website supports md5, ntlm,sha1,mysql5,sha256,sha512 type of encryption. How to crack passwords with john the ripper linux, zip. Please refer to this lengthy guide for ntlm cracking. Apr 09, 2017 crack md5, sha1, mysql, ntlm free online. In this case, i have included both the lm and ntlm values, you can of course skate by with just the ntlm value. This verifies that drupal 7 passwords are even more secure than linux passwords. Feb 20, 2018 this is the new and improved version of the ntlm protocol, which makes it a bit harder to crack.

420 194 690 188 464 990 179 1016 184 922 53 49 412 1155 38 609 1166 696 917 1501 179 266 1168 304 219 1541 1088 842 1136 1010 1376 1174 1088 1272 449 101 766 139 1388 1265